OnePlus 10 Pro Delights Users with Stable Android 14-based OxygenOS 14 Update

OnePlus enthusiasts rejoice as the OnePlus 10 Pro, launched in January 2022, is now receiving the much-anticipated stable update to Android 14, adorned with OxygenOS 14. This latest firmware, distinguished by version NE2211_14.0.0.202(EX01), follows the device’s initial release with Android 12 and its subsequent Android 13 update in September.

Key Features and Improvements – OnePlus 10 Pro

The update, currently exclusive to users enrolled in the Open Beta program in India, introduces a plethora of enhancements encapsulated in a download of approximately 790MB. As is customary with staged rollouts, the release is expected to expand to other regions and non-beta users shortly. It is worth noting that users not part of the beta program might encounter a slightly larger file size.

Notable Inclusions

A user who has already received the update shared a revealing changelog, showcasing exciting additions such as Fluid Cloud, File Dock, Content Extraction, and Smart Cutout. These features promise to elevate the user experience, offering innovative functionalities and a refreshing interface.
